    Is there a section of the publish and subscribe document that isn’t clear to you? If so, let us know and perhaps we can clarify. The answer to question 1 is in there. In Chapter 7. In the section “Creating a Filter for a Publishable Document Type.”

    Can you reword your second question? It’s unclear what you are asking. It sounds like you are subscribing to async response documents and wondering if each document will be processed separately. If that’s your question, the answer is yes.
